About

I am currently a structural/earthquake engineer and risk analyst with Partner Engineering and Science where I am responsible for seismic risk assessment (PML evaluations) and ACSE41- or performance-based evaluation/retrofit of existing buildings. Before joining Partner, I have worked on two sides of the building industry in California; first as a consulting engineer at one of the best firms of our field, Rutherford+Chekene (R+C), and then for a couple of manufacturing and construction companies in the field of concrete repair and strengthening with a focus on FRP and other composite material. I have had the pleasure and honor of working as a consultant at ARUP (San Francisco), ICC-ES, Mar Structural Design, Maffei Structural Engineers, and R+C. During my career on the consulting side, I worked on several applied research projects including probability-based seismic performance assessment of buildings, evaluation of code requirements for directional combination of building seismic responses, development of seismic and wind analyses of roof-mounted solar panels, evaluation and improvement of the current code formula for seismic design of acceleration-sensitive nonstructural components, and simplified seismic design procedures of ASCE 7. I have worked on several seismic evaluation/retrofit projects (commercial and industrial facilities including powerplants). Thanks to the opportunity of working in one of the most advanced earthquake-simulation labs in the world at UB, and later on working at one of the best consulting firms in our field, I have learned a lot about analysis, design, and construction of a wide range of technologies for seismic strengthening of buildings. My experience with nonlinear response history analyses has given me the opportunity of serving as a peer reviewer for several new design or retrofit projects including highrise structures with concrete core walls, and base-isolated hospitals. I have about 4 years of experience of technical business development for manufacturing companies in the field of FRP material. I have served as a member of ICC-ES board of directors, and I am currently a voting member of ACI 369 Committee.
